car wash in Ilkley
About 1 results.
The Auto Salon
11 Ilkley Hall Mews, LS29 9SH Ilkley, United KingdomWe are a family run mobile car wash and valet business based in Ilkley, exclusively for Ilkley. We are fully trained and insured and only use the very best luxury car products, so you know your …